Intima Sacra: A manual of Esoteric Devotion

De (autor): Anna Kingsford

Coperta cărții 'Intima Sacra: A manual of Esoteric Devotion - Anna Kingsford'
Intima Sacra: A manual of Esoteric Devotion

De (autor): Anna Kingsford

An inestimable restatement of the original Gnosis!


Anna Kingsford (née Bonus) was one of the first women to become a physician in England, mystic and poet, feminist, and ardent anti-vivisectionist and vegetarian. She was way ahead of his time in her approach to spirituality. She is indeed an interesting turn-of-the-century writer whose ideas have been greatly influential and whose books are still worth reading. This manual of Esoteric devotion is compiled from her writings for the use of the large and increasing number of devout persons who, whether able or not to recognize under the orthodox presentation of religion the spiritual truths requisite for the sustenance and satisfaction of the soul, earnestly desire an expression of such truths divested of the veils of history, parable, allegory, and symbol by which hitherto they have been concealed rather than revealed, and, where perverted or mutilated, restored to their original proper sense and integrity.

LARGE PRINT EDITION.


Excerpt: "CONCERNING HOLY WRIT: All Scriptures which are the true Word of God, have a dual interpretation, the intellectual and the intuitional, the apparent and the hidden.

2. For nothing can come forth from God save that which is fruitful.

3. As is the nature of God, so is the Word of God's mouth.

4. The letter alone is barren; the spirit and the letter give life.

5. But that Scripture is the more excellent which is exceeding fruitful and brings forth abundant signification.

6. For God is able to say many things in one, as the perfect ovary contains many seeds in its chalice.

7. Therefore, there are in the Scriptures of God's Word certain writings which, as richly yielding trees, bear more abundantly than others in the self-same holy garden.

8. And one of the most excellent is the history of the generation of the heavens and the earth.

9. For therein is contained in order a genealogy, which has four heads, as a stream divided into four branches, a word exceeding rich."
